Abstract

A sterilization chamber steam inlet pipeline device for a pulsating vacuum steam sterilizer comprises a steam inlet pipeline used for being matched with a sterilization chamber of the pulsating vacuum steam sterilizer, the steam inlet pipeline comprises a vertically-arranged buffer diffusion pipe, and a steam inlet is formed in the upper portion of one side of the buffer diffusion pipe. A steam outlet communicated and matched with a steam inlet of a sterilization chamber of the pulsation vacuum steam sterilizer is formed in the lower part of the other side of the buffer diffusion pipe; the diameter of the buffer diffusion pipe is greater than that of the steam inlet; a plurality of buffering water filtering nets are arranged in the buffering diffusion pipe between the steam inlet and the steam outlet from top to bottom, a condensate water collecting opening is formed in the bottom of the buffering diffusion pipe, and a condensate water collecting cavity is formed in the buffering diffusion pipe between the steam outlet and the condensate water collecting opening. According to the utility model, the impact force of steam can be reduced, stable depressurized steam is provided, and condensed water can be independently discharged and is prevented from entering a sterilization chamber, so that the wet packing rate of articles is reduced.

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er technology, and in particular to a steam inlet pipe device for the sterilization chamber of a p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er. Background Technology

[0002] Currently, in the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er, after it is in operation, high-pressure steam enters the sterilization chamber through the steam inlet valve. The steam inlet pipe is divided into one or two lines leading to the steam inlet on the side of the sterilization chamber. The pipe size has not changed. Therefore, the steam impact force entering the sterilization chamber is very large, and condensate will splash onto the items. This creates the potential risk of occasional wet packaging of items in the same batch. Once wet packaging occurs, the items must be unpacked, dried, repackaged, and sterilized again. This affects the overall sterilization efficiency and production needs, resulting in waste of resources and excessive consumption. Utility Model Content

[0003] The technical problem to be solved by this utility model is to address the shortcomings of the existing technology by providing a steam inlet pipe device for the sterilization chamber of a p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er. During the operation of the sterilization equipment, it can reduce the impact force of steam, provide stable depressurized steam, and separately discharge condensate to prevent condensate from entering the sterilization chamber, thereby reducing the probability of wet packaging of goods and improving drying effect and production efficiency.

[0019] Reference Figure 1 A steam inlet pipe device for the sterilization chamber of a p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er is proposed. This device aims to provide a highly efficient and stable steam inlet pipe system for the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er. Through multi-stage buffering, filtration, and condensate separation design, it ensures that steam enters the sterilization chamber 7 at suitable temperature, pressure, and dryness, preventing condensate contamination of the sterilized items and improving sterilization efficiency and production efficiency. Specifically:

[0020] The device includes a steam inlet pipe for use with the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er. The steam inlet pipe includes a vertically arranged buffer diffuser 1, which is made of stainless steel and sealed at the top and bottom with sealing plates. A steam inlet 2 is provided on the upper part of one side of the buffer diffuser 1, which can be connected to an external steam source pipe through a flange to facilitate the input of steam. A steam inlet valve 6 is installed at the steam inlet 2 on the buffer diffuser 1. A steam outlet 3 is provided on the lower part of the other side of the buffer diffuser 1 for communication with the steam inlet 8 of the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er. It can be flexibly connected to the steam inlet 8 of the sterilization chamber 7 through a corrugated compensator to compensate for thermal expansion and vibration, and facilitate the delivery of steam to the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er.

[0021] The diameter of the buffer diffuser 1 is larger than that of the steam inlet 2, which facilitates the step-by-step reduction of the steam velocity through abrupt changes in cross-sectional area. At the same time, since the buffer diffuser 1 is set vertically, the vertical space can be used to extend the steam residence time and promote the natural settling of condensate.

[0022] A number of buffer filter screens 5 are arranged from top to bottom inside the buffer diffuser pipe 1 between the steam inlet 2 and the steam outlet 3. The buffer filter screens 5 are made of 304 stainless steel sintered felt and have both mechanical filtration and droplet capture functions. When steam passes through, droplets impact the surface of the filter screen under inertia and converge downward along the mesh structure. At the same time, it can also reduce the impact force of steam. Preferably, there are 2-4 buffer filter screens 5. The buffer filter screens 5 are arranged at equal intervals from top to bottom inside the buffer diffuser pipe 1, or the distance between two adjacent buffer filter screens 5 decreases from top to bottom.

[0023] A condensate collection port 4 is provided at the bottom of the buffer diffusion tube 1. A condensate collection chamber is formed in the buffer diffusion tube 1 between the steam outlet 3 and the condensate collection port 4. This not only prevents the condensate in the buffer diffusion tube 1 from being discharged into the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er through the steam outlet 3, but also ensures the efficient collection of condensate. Preferably, the condensate collection port 4 of the buffer diffusion tube 1 is connected to the condensate collection port 9 of the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er, so as to facilitate the subsequent collection of condensate from the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er and discharge it through the main outlet 10 of the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er.

[0024] In actual use, the diameter of the steam inlet 2 is 15mm, the diameter of the buffer diffuser 1 is 90mm, the diameter of the steam outlet 3 is 65mm, and the diameter of the condensate collection port 4 of the buffer diffuser 1 is 15mm. Theoretically, based on a maximum steam pressure difference of 400.0KPa entering the sterilizer, since the area of ​​the steam inlet 2 (∅15) is much smaller than the area of ​​the steam outlet 3 (∅65), approximately 18.8 times, the pressure can be reduced to 21.3KPa under the maximum pressure condition after passing through this device, which can effectively reduce the steam impact force entering the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sating vacuum steam sterilizer.

[0025] A layer of high-temperature resistant insulation cotton is also covered on the outside of the buffer diffuser tube 1 to facilitate the insulation treatment of the buffer diffuser tube 1 and reduce the amount of condensate generated.

[0026] The steam inlet pipe device for the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er provided in this application is installed on the side of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er and placed vertically. After the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er is running, the door slot is sealed, the steam inlet valve 6 is opened, and high-temperature and high-pressure steam enters the buffer diffuser 1 through the steam inlet 2. In the buffer diffuser 1, the steam pressure is reduced, and after being filtered by the buffer filter screen, the pressure is further reduced. Then, it enters the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er through the steam outlet 3. At the same time, the condensate generated is collected along the wall of the buffer diffuser 1 under its own weight and enters the condensate collection chamber. It then flows automatically through the condensate collection port 4 to the condensate collection port 9 of the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er and is finally discharged through the main outlet 10 of the sterilization chamber 7 of the pulsed vacuum steam sterilizer.
